Rajasthan, a state in northern India, is known for its majestic forts, palaces, and colorful culture. The attire of Rajasthani women is particularly notable, often featuring bright colors and intricate designs. They traditionally wear long skirts (ghagra or lehenga) with blouses (choli) and veils (dupatta), which are often adorned with beautiful embroidery, mirror work, and other traditional patterns.
